Electrum Trade, established in 2019, positions itself as a key player in this market. This article will provide an in-depth analysis of Electrum Trade by addressing three core questions: What are the trading conditions offered by Electrum Trade? What trading platforms and products are available? What are the advantages and disadvantages of using Electrum Trade?
| Founded | Regulatory Authority | Headquarters | Minimum Deposit | Leverage | Average Spread |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| None | Stockerstrasse 23, 8002 Zürich, Switzerland | $250 | 1:200 | 0.5 - 1.8 pips |
Electrum Trade operates without any regulatory oversight, which is a significant concern for potential traders. The lack of regulation means that clients may not have the same level of protection as they would with a regulated broker. The minimum deposit requirement of $250 is higher than some competitors, making it less accessible for novice traders. The leverage ratio of 1:200 is relatively high, allowing traders to amplify their positions, but it also increases risk. The average spread ranges from 0.5 to 1.8 pips, which is competitive compared to industry standards.
Electrum Trade provides its own proprietary web-based trading platform, which allows for easy access without the need for software installation. However, it lacks the advanced features found in popular platforms like MetaTrader 4 (MT4) or MetaTrader 5 (MT5).
| Currency Pair Category | Number Offered | Minimum Spread | Trading Hours | Commission Structure |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Major Currency Pairs | 20 | 0.5 pips | 24/5 | €2.5 per standard lot |
| Minor Currency Pairs | 15 | 1.0 pips | 24/5 | €2.5 per standard lot |
| Exotic Currency Pairs | 10 | 1.5 pips | 24/5 | €2.5 per standard lot |
Electrum Trade offers a selection of 20 major currency pairs, 15 minor pairs, and 10 exotic pairs. The execution speed is generally satisfactory, but traders have reported occasional slippage during high volatility periods. The commission structure is straightforward, with a commission of €2.5 per standard lot for most accounts.
Electrum Trade does not have any regulatory framework in place, which raises questions about the safety of client funds. While they claim to offer negative balance protection, the lack of regulation means that there are no guarantees. Traders should exercise caution and consider using risk management strategies, such as stop-loss orders, to mitigate potential losses.

In summary, Electrum Trade presents a mixed bag of opportunities and risks. While it offers competitive spreads and a user-friendly platform, the lack of regulation and limited trading tools are significant drawbacks. This broker may be suitable for experienced traders who are comfortable with higher risk levels, but novice traders should proceed with caution.
